WebbAccumulating evidence suggests that many, if not all, HDACs can also deacetylate nonhistone proteins. Through deacetylating histones and nonhistone proteins, HDACs regulate a variety of cellular processes including gene transcription, cell differentiation, DNA damage responses, and apoptosis. Webb31 mars 2024 · Among the five recombinant proteins, human and mouse AADAC (hAADAC and mAADAC) enzymes showed detectable NAS deacetylation activity. Human AADAC activity was sevenfold higher than mouse AADAC (Figure 1A). AADAC-like proteins (AADACL1/2) from either human or mouse showed no detectable activity.
